QA岗位职责

时间:2024-01-17 08:30:31 阅读: 最新文章 文档下载
说明:文章内容仅供预览,部分内容可能不全。下载后的文档,内容与下面显示的完全一致。下载之前请确认下面内容是否您想要的,是否完整无缺。
QA岗位职责

一、岗位概述

QAQuality Assurance)岗位是负责软件质量保证的职位,主要负责软件开发过程中的质量控制和测试工作,以确保软件产品的稳定性、可靠性和安全性。

二、岗位职责

1. 负责制定和执行软件测试计划,包括测试范围、测试目标、测试方法和测试进度等。

2. 根据需求和设计文档,编写测试用例和测试脚本,确保测试的全面性和准确性。

3. 执行功能测试、性能测试、安全性测试、兼容性测试等各类测试,并记录测试结果和问题。

4. 跟踪和分析测试结果,及时发现和报告软件缺陷,并协助开发人员进行问题的定位和修复。

5. 参与软件开发过程中的需求评审、设计评审和代码评审,提出质量改进意见。 6. 跟踪和分析软件开发过程中的质量指标,及时发现和解决潜在的质量风险。 7. 维护和更新测试环境和测试工具,提高测试效率和质量。 8. 参与软件版本发布和上线过程,确保软件的稳定性和可靠性。

9. 不断学习和研究新的测试方法和工具,提升测试技术水平和质量保证能力。 10. 协助编写和完善测试文档,包括测试计划、测试报告和用户手册等。

三、任职要求


1. 本科及以上学历,计算机相关专业优先。

2. 具备扎实的软件测试理论知识和测试工具的使用技能。

3. 熟悉软件开发过程和质量管理体系,了解敏捷开发方法和测试驱动开发。 4. 具备良好的逻辑思维能力和问题解决能力,能够快速定位和解决问题。 5. 具备较强的沟通能力和团队合作精神,能够与开发人员和项目经理紧密配合。 6. 具备较强的学习能力和自我驱动能力,能够不断学习和掌握新的测试技术和方法。

7. 熟悉常用的测试工具和技术,如SeleniumJenkinsLoadRunner等。 8. 具备较强的英文读写能力,能够阅读和编写英文测试文档。 9. 具备软件开发经验或相关认证(如ISTQB)者优先考虑。

四、工作环境

QA岗位通常在软件开发公司、IT服务公司、互联网企业等相关行业就业。工作环境一般为办公室,需要与开发人员、项目经理等密切配合。

五、职业发展

QA岗位是软件开发行业中的重要职位,具备较好的职业发展前景。在工作中不断学习和积累经验,可以逐步晋升为高级QA工程师、QA主管、QA经理等职位。同时,也可以选择进一步深入研究和学习,成为软件测试专家或顾问。

六、总结

QA岗位是负责软件质量保证的重要职位,需要具备扎实的测试理论知识和技能,能够有效地保证软件产品的质量。通过不断学习和实践,QA人员可以在软件开发行业中获得良好的职业发展机会。


本文来源:https://www.wddqw.com/doc/36c844ac25fff705cc1755270722192e44365839.html